当前位置:首页 > 行业动态 > 正文

如何在mui框架中优化MySQL数据库的读写性能以实现高效的数据库读写操作?

MUI 与 MySQL 数据库读写性能提升

如何在mui框架中优化MySQL数据库的读写性能以实现高效的数据库读写操作?  第1张

随着移动互联网和大数据技术的快速发展,MySQL 数据库作为开源关系型数据库管理系统,因其高性能、易用性等特点,被广泛应用于各种规模的应用系统中,而 MUI(Mobile UI)作为一种跨平台的前端框架,可以用于构建响应式网页和移动应用,本文将探讨如何通过优化 MUI 与 MySQL 数据库的读写操作,提升数据库读写性能。

数据库设计优化

1、合理设计表结构

使用合适的数据类型,避免不必要的字段类型转换。

使用主键和索引,提高查询效率。

2、规范化设计

避免数据冗余,减少更新操作对数据库的影响。

查询优化

1、索引优化

为常用查询字段创建索引,减少全表扫描。

定期维护索引,如重建或重新组织索引。

2、查询语句优化

使用EXPLAIN 语句分析查询计划,优化查询语句。

避免使用SELECT,只选择需要的字段。

使用合适的连接类型(如 INNER JOIN、LEFT JOIN 等)。

MUI 代码优化

1、异步请求

使用 AJAX 或 Fetch API 进行异步数据请求,避免阻塞 UI。

优化请求频率,减少数据库压力。

2、分页查询

对大量数据查询使用分页,减少单次请求的数据量。

3、缓存机制

在客户端或服务器端实现缓存,减少数据库访问次数。

数据库读写分离

1、主从复制

将读操作分散到多个从服务器,减轻主服务器的压力。

2、读写分离中间件

使用如 ProxySQL 等中间件来实现读写分离。

硬件优化

1、服务器配置

增加内存,提高缓存能力。

使用 SSD 硬盘,提高读写速度。

2、网络优化

使用高速网络连接,减少网络延迟。

监控与维护

1、性能监控

定期监控数据库性能,如查询响应时间、连接数等。

2、定期维护

定期进行数据库备份和恢复。

定期清理无效数据。

通过上述优化措施,可以有效提升 MUI 与 MySQL 数据库的读写性能,在实际应用中,应根据具体情况进行综合优化,以达到最佳性能。

0